Featured Categories


Clearview Secondary Glazing

Quantum House, Campbell Way, Dinnington
Sheffield, South Yorkshire S25 3QD
United Kingdom

Results 1 - 1 of 1

Clearview Secondary Glazing

Quantum House, Campbell Way, Dinnington
Sheffield, South Yorkshire S25 3QD
United Kingdom

Results 1 - 1 of 1